Deck got some joints, no question. But doesn't that sum it up? Deck got some joints...while RZA got entire albums and catalogs worth of classic beats.
Exactly. And yes I'm about to derail the thread a bit but did you know Deck's verse on Triumph was something he already spit for a Tony Touch mixtape? I just found that out this weekend.
:ohhh: He thought the cadence matched up with the strings on the Triumph beat so asked Tony Touch if he could use it for the Forever album.

I don't think this hot take is too crazy, but you can easily argue Deck has the 2 of the top 5 most memorable Wu verses of all time. (Triumph and Cream).

RZA is mad trash now
Yeah, he fell off, but he produced 3 albums that not only are classic but are some of the greatest albums in hip-hop and maybe all of music history. Then fully produced another 3 albums that range from 4.5 to 4 mics. And then capped it off on Forever by doing at least a dozen beats on there, some which are his best.

RZA directly influenced a generation of producers. Kanye West, Just Blaze, and Alchemist (to name just a few) have all cited RZA as a massive influence.

he fell off but his body of work in his prime is so influential and so bulletproof that I think you can't compare random loosies that Deck produced that even though they're good, can't compare. Deck also never fully produced any album that I'm aware of, and you can't be better than RZA if you've never produced a full album.
